HTMX is a client side JS file which parses the dom and then interprets it in a certain way and then provides some functionality. However the choice whether someone creates the initial html in a SPA context or a full page refresh is up to the developer. Maybe I want to generate the HTML snippets HTMX processes from the server side in PHP/Python and then have HTMX run it's magic on page load.


Or maybe if the same HTMX logic is put into server side code equivalent which generates , the server side code can generate that extra functionality and only generate the js that is needed eliminating the step of including HTMX on the client side.


nginx/apache work well as secure reverse-proxies, load-balancers/etc. to the application servers.

Complicating them with hooks for a bunch of random APIs is asking for trouble. Let the application servers sit behind them so they don't have to worry about those issues, and nginx/apache don't have to worry about application server issues
